My biggest concern were the many rectangular shapes from the headboard, to the mirrors, to the side tables. I wanted to bring in some more roundness. I knew for sure I wanted to replace the mirrors so you can imagine how excited I was when I came across this mirror at Target!
I also wanted to change out the lamps and bring in some type of art piece for above my bed. So without further ado here it is! A before and after!
As far as the mirror placement I didn’t want to place them too high even though the lamp shades would cover them a bit so I measured them 9″ above the dressers. I also added some fun table side accessories to add a little glam to the space.
